'His Physicality Is Very Important' - Leicester Coach Discusses Fitness Of Ndidi Pre-Sheffield United
Published: December 05, 2020Leicester City coach Brendan Rodgers has confirmed that Wilfred Ndidi came through his comeback game with no issues.
On his return from an adductor injury, the Nigeria national teamer started and was in action for 56 minutes in the Europa League fixture against Zorya Lugansk before his premeditated substitution.
Providing a fitness update on the squad, Rodgers said on Ndidi : "It was very important. Wilf’s come through it fine, he didn’t look like he’d been away in all honesty.
"His physicality is very important for our team, so that was good for him to get 55 minutes."
Whilst Ndidi was on the sidelines, Leicester City won seven matches, drew once and lost five games in all competitions.
